[QUOTE=onsturn]4 1/2 back spacing seems to be the answer. What size tires did you use on your 78?[/QUOTE]

except on the front you need to be very careful on a 69 and not so much on a 78

the 78 has more room in the front fender wells.

I would use 8" with 4" backspacing on the front of a 69..

i know this works...  4.5 will probably rub

with the rear you can get away with alot more..

and a 4.5 is a good idea to keep the tire away from the end of the leaf spring.
